
Where can I find Drinks in Otford?
Drinks you can get in Otford in 2 different stores.
2 Stores for Drinks in Otford
Data is updated ...
Drinks can also be found in these cities:
Bexleyheath Bromley Chislehurst Croydon Cuxton Dartford Ditton Dunton Green East Tilbury Eccles Felbridge Gravesend Hadlow London Maidstone Meopham Northfleet Orpington Rochester Swanley Tunbridge Wells Welling West Wickham invalidcityYou can also find this in Otford:
Vegetables Desk Accessories Storage Boxes Fruit Batteries Wrapping Paper Snacks Diaries Ring Binders Frozen FoodIs something missing here?
Do you have a business in Otford? Enter it for free in a few steps.